Breakfast Bar Review

Do you wake up in the morning starving or not yet hungry? Do you have the time to whip up some pancakes or avo toast? Do you find yourself rushing out of the door without a bite? I'm on a mission to find breakfast bars that are satisfying and tasty, but most importantly a healthy start to the day. Here are some bars that I tried and reviews of what I think!

1 )

Name - Bia Bars

Favorite Flavor - Peanut Butter Fudge

Taste - 10/10

Texture - Like fudge!

Protein - 15 g

Sugar -14 g (95% is from honey)

Calories - 220

Other Benefits - Gluten free, no artificial flavors, all natural, no preservatives

Tips - I usually eat half of one! I do this because of the sugar count, but also because they are rich. They have real ingredients and taste like real fudge. I have never found a bar that had this soft texture!

More Flavors to Try - Chocolate Cookie Dough, Sweet & Salty

2)

Name - Go Macro Bars

Favorite Flavor - Sweet Awakening (mocha chocolate chip)

Taste - 10/10

Texture - Soft!

Protein - 10 g

Sugar - 13 g (coconut sugar)

Calories - 270

Other Benefits - Gluten free, dairy free, vegan, organic

Tips - I love this one because it tastes like coffee! It is a brand new flavor they sent me to try. I love that they use Organic plant-based protein and you can't even taste it (rare!).

More Flavors to Try - Banana & Almond Butter, Cashew Caramel, Cherries & Berries

3)

Name - Kind Bars

Favorite Flavor - Dark Chocolate Nuts & Sea Salt

Taste - 9/10

Texture - Crunchy!

Protein - 6 g

Sugar - 5 g

Calories - 200

Other Benefits - Gluten free, good source of fiber, non-GMO

Tips - These bars are basic, but tasty! They are salty + sweet and also make a healthy snack. You can also find them at Starbucks if you're stopping by and need to satisfy a craving without ordering a croissant! Ha!

More Flavors to Try - Maple Glazed Pecan, Blueberry Vanilla Cashew, Almond & Apricot

4)

Name - Lara Bars

Favorite Flavor - Snickerdoodle

Taste - 6/10

Texture - Soft!

Protein - 4 g

Sugar - 17 g

Calories - 200

Other Benefits - Gluten free, dairy free, vegan, non-GMO

Tips - These bars are refreshing + they are SO simple. They are date-based and the only other ingredients are cashews, almonds, cinnamon, sea salt and vanilla.

More Flavors to Try - Lemon, Peanut Butter Cookie, Coconut Cream Pie

5)

Name - RX Bars

Favorite Flavor - Maple Sea Salt

Taste - 7/10

Texture - Chewy!

Protein - 12 g

Sugar - 13 g

Calories - 220

Other Benefits - Egg white protein, gluten free, "No BS"

Tips - RX Bars are also date-based. They are very chewy, but also very filling!

More Flavors to Try - Mint Chocolate, Peanut Butter, Mixed Berry

6)

Name - Clif Bars

Favorite Flavor - Oatmeal Raisin Walnut

Taste - 7/10

Texture - Soft!

Protein - 10 g

Sugar - 21 g

Calories - 250

Other Benefits - Organic, Vitamin A/C/E/B1/B3/B6/B12

Tips - My first reactions to these is that they have too much sugar! I like to eat half of one and usually not right away in the morning. These make a better snack or crumble a couple pieces on top of oatmeal for added flavor.

More Flavors to Try - Peanut Toffee Buzz, White Chocolate Macadamia Nut, Chocolate Brownie

7)

Name - Oatmega

Favorite Flavor - Vanilla Almond

Taste - 8/10

Texture - Soft!

Protein - 14 g

Sugar - 5 g

Calories - 200

Other Benefits - Gluten free, 7g fiber, fish oil, non-GMO

Tips - I am new to these bars! I really enjoy this flavor. I'm not always a fan of whey, but this is great quality grass-fed whey. This isn't a bar I'd have everyday, but every now and then!

More Flavors to Try - White Chocolate Raspberry, Lemon Chia, Chocolate Mint
